  • Color Change: The stronger and more distinct the change (from green to vivid purple), the higher the quality.
  • Clarity : Fine specimens are transparent with minimal inclusions.
  • Cut : Precision in cutting enhances the brilliance and maximizes the color shift.
  • Carat Weight : Larger stones are scarce and valuable.

A high-quality Purple Alexandrite will exhibit a vivid color shift and excellent clarity, often making it an heirloom-worthy investment.
